Connections to a database can be established via existing ODBC DSN connection defined in
Control Panel - Administrative Tools - ODBC Data Sources (32-bit) or directly by loading one
of available database drivers.
IMPORTANT NOTE: if you are on a 64-bit machine, and If ODBC Data Sources (32-bit) is not
available in control panel, please activate 32-bit ODBC manager via START > RUN >
C:\Windows\SysWOW64\odbcad32.exe or activate cmd.exe and type
C:\Windows\SysWOW64\odbcad32.exe
Barcode Designer distinguish between connection methods using first keyword in
connect string. ODBC DSN connections start with first keyword DSN and driver loading
method have different first keyword such as DRIVER or Provider.
DSN Example:
DSN=Xtreme;Uid=#USERNAME#;Pwd=#PASSWORD#;
Driver Loading Method Examples:
DRIVER={MySQL ODBC 5.51.30
Driver};Database=test;Server=192.168.1.101;UID=#USERNAME#;PWD=#PASSWORD#;
or
Provider=msdaora;Data Source=MyOracleDB;User
Id=#USERNAME#;Password=#PASSWORD#;
Note variables #USERNAME# and #PASSWORD# in connect strings are placeholders which
will be replaced by actual username/password entered in logon dialog.
To establish connection to database by manually entering connection string, click on "Select
Data Source" button.
Select Database Connection Sting and click Next.
Select from a list of Data Providers and modify connect string to match database
requirements.
If database require entering username/password, Barcode Designer will popup logon
dialog and replace #USERNAME# and #PASSWORD# from connect string with data entered
in connect dialog.
Connection strings can vary greatly depending on installed components, please consult your
database administrator or online resources such as http://www.connectionstrings.com/ for
connection string sample for particular database.
Click Test button and if connection is successful, click on OK button to select
table/query.
Click OK to confirm table selection.
Add design components.

While component is selected, click on 'Database Column' property in Property
Inspector. Select from a list of available columns from previously selected table or
view.
